Manual window stuck on Volkswagen Transporter 4

The mechanisms between a power window and a manual window are different, nevertheless, if the window of your Volkswagen Transporter 4 is stuck in the open or closed position , it will not change much on the technical side, but in the open position it is actually more irritating, you risk to have your car stolen, or to go through bad weather and that the inside of your Volkswagen Transporter 4 moulds or has electrical complications due to humidity.

Why is the manual window of my Volkswagen Transporter 4 stuck?

If you are in the case where the manual window of your Volkswagen Transporter 4 is stuck in either the open or closed position, there are two most important reasons that can explain this blockage:

  • The window regulator cable is tangled or broken: This will prevent the system from raising or bringing down the window.
  • Seals or glass guides are broken: They prevent the glass from moving up and down correctly.

How to open the stuck manual window on my Volkswagen Transporter 4?

Now we have seen why the manual window of your Volkswagen Transporter 4 is locked in the open or closed position. We will now speak about the answers available to you so that you can unblock the window of your Volkswagen Transporter 4 . To get this done, you don’t need very advanced mechanical know-how, the manual mechanisms are actually quite basic. You will have to take out the seal from your door to access the window lifter system. With a visual verify, you will fairly quickly detect if some parts are damaged like the window supports or a lever arm, if the cable is tangled or if the rails are broken, which will block the window of your Volkswagen Transporter 4. If it’s just the rails you can try to put them back in web site and lubricate it, in any other case you will have to replace the component, for that you will have to first take out the glass carefully to access the mechanisms to be changed carefully.

Electric window stuck on Volkswagen Transporter 4

Now let’s move on to the most common case, a power window blocked on Volkswagen Transporter 4 . In truth, electric windows are actually more complex than manual windows and therefore actually bring their share of additional complications.

Why is the power window on my Volkswagen Transporter 4 stuck?

So let’s start with the possible roots of a window blocked on Volkswagen Transporter 4:

  • Defective window winder motors: In truth, it’s one of the most common factors for window winder failure, as these motors tire with time and can be rendered useless. Generally speaking you can discover this because before they let go entirely, they start to tire and the window rises less and less fairly quickly.
  • One of the gears of the window lift system seizes or breaks, in this case you should notice a particular noise when you press the window lift button.
  • As with the manual window lifter, one of the cables may break or get tangled in the drum of the system, furthermore you should notice a noise when activating the window of your Volkswagen Transporter 4

  • The window lift fuse is faulty, so no power supply to the window lift motor of your Volkswagen Transporter 4

  • The switch knob is unplugged or defective

How do I unlock the stuck power window on my Volkswagen Transporter 4?

Now that we have seen all the possible motives of a window blocked on Volkswagen Transporter 4, it’s time to help you resolve this trouble, here are the different measures you will be able to put in web site to unblock the window of your Volkswagen Transporter 4:

  • Before you do anything else, carefully take out your door trim to avoid breaking the staples holding it in web site.
  • Once in front of the system, you need to test the electrical installation, disconnect the power cables from the motor and using a voltmeter verify that you have a current of around 12 volts when pressing the window lift button. If this is not the case, you will have to look at the window lift fuse on your Volkswagen Transporter 4, please refer to our article to help you find it. If your fuse is in good condition check your power supply wires, one of them must be cut

  • If it is the cable that is twisted, you can try yourself by removing the glass from its brackets to put it back in web site, in any other case it will have to be changed.
  • Regarding the engine, a basic original replacement will be the best solution, in fact a dead engine unit is not recoverable.
  • If it is one of the window supports that is broken on your Volkswagen Transporter 4, you can easily change them because they are simply clipped or screwed on your window.
  • At last, if nothing happens when you activate the switch knob and you have checked out all your electrical connections, remove the switch knob to discover if it is effectively connected or if it is not broken.
